Mr. Bergamasco brings 25 years of progressive sales and marketing experience in the software, services, and ASP industries with firms ranging in size from General Electric to small software, consulting, ecommerce, and network-based solution and services firms. During his career, Mr. Bergamasco has held the responsibility and titles of Vice President of Sales, Marketing, and Vice President of Business, and Channel Development with a history of delivering significant and profitable long-term revenue streams. He possesses a motivational, high-energy, hands-on management style with a solid background in attracting and developing high performance sales and marketing teams as well as building quality alliances and successful partnerships.
